Packaging Printer Market Outlook
The global packaging printer market is projected to reach approximately USD 500 billion by 2035, growing at a CAGR of around 5.2% from 2025 to 2035. This steady growth is driven by the increasing demand for packaged goods across various industries, including food and beverage, cosmetics, and pharmaceuticals, where packaging serves as a key component in marketing and product preservation. Additionally, the rise of e-commerce has catalyzed the need for efficient and sustainable packaging solutions, further fueling the market growth. Innovations in printing technology, including advancements in digital printing and the growing adoption of eco-friendly materials, are also significant factors contributing to the expansion of the packaging printer market. The focus on enhancing supply chain efficiency and reducing waste through improved packaging designs is expected to create additional growth opportunities in the market.

By Printing Technology
Flexography:
Flexography is one of the most widely used printing technologies in the packaging printer market, known for its versatility and ability to print on various substrates. This technique is particularly favored for high-volume production runs, making it ideal for packaging applications in the food and beverage, consumer goods, and industrial sectors. Flexographic printers utilize flexible relief plates, allowing for quick and easy adjustments and a wide range of ink types, including water-based, solvent-based, and UV inks. The technology is also well-suited for producing intricate designs and vibrant colors, enhancing the overall product presentation. As sustainability becomes a key focus, innovations in flexographic printing are driving the development of eco-friendly inks and materials.
Digital Printing:
Digital printing is revolutionizing the packaging printer market by offering unprecedented flexibility and efficiency. This technology allows for on-demand printing, enabling brands to produce smaller batch sizes without incurring high costs or significant waste. The ability to quickly change designs and customize packaging has made digital printing particularly appealing for businesses looking to personalize their products and test new market trends. Moreover, advancements in digital printing technologies have improved print quality, enabling high-resolution graphics and photo-like images. As consumers increasingly seek unique and personalized packaging experiences, the demand for digital printing solutions is set to grow significantly.
Offset Printing:
Offset printing has long been a reliable method for producing high-quality printed materials, including packaging. This technology is particularly effective for larger print runs, providing consistent color reproduction and sharp details. Offset printing utilizes plates to transfer ink onto a substrate, making it suitable for a wide range of materials, including paper, cardboard, and plastics. Its efficiency and cost-effectiveness for large orders make it a popular choice among manufacturers. However, as the market increasingly shifts towards shorter runs and personalized packaging, offset printing is gradually adapting to meet these evolving demands through hybrid solutions that incorporate digital printing capabilities.
Gravure Printing:
Gravure printing is a high-speed printing process that is especially suitable for large-volume packaging applications, such as flexible packaging and decorative surfaces. This technique utilizes engraved cylinders to transfer ink onto the substrate, allowing for high-quality images and fine details. The gravure process is known for its ability to produce vibrant colors and consistent quality, making it a preferred choice for brands looking to create eye-catching packaging that stands out on the shelf. Additionally, gravure printing is compatible with a wide range of substrates, including films and foils, providing versatility for various packaging needs. However, the initial setup costs can be higher compared to other printing methods, which may pose challenges for smaller businesses.
Others:
This category encompasses various other printing technologies utilized in specialized packaging applications. Techniques such as screen printing and letterpress printing may be included, depending on the specific requirements of certain products. Screen printing, for example, is often used for printing on irregularly shaped surfaces and materials that require thicker inks, while letterpress is noted for its tactile qualities and traditional aesthetic. Although these methods may not dominate the market, they offer unique advantages for niche applications and products where traditional techniques may provide a distinct branding edge. As consumer preferences evolve, these printing technologies may gain traction in specific segments of the packaging printer market.
By Substrate Type
Paper & Paperboard:
Paper and paperboard remain the most widely used substrates in the packaging printer market due to their versatility, recyclability, and cost-effectiveness. This category includes a variety of products, such as folding cartons, labels, and corrugated boxes, making it a staple in multiple industries, including food and beverage, consumer goods, and pharmaceuticals. As sustainability becomes increasingly important, many brands are prioritizing the use of paper-based packaging to reduce their environmental impact. Innovations in printing technology have enhanced the quality and durability of paper substrates, allowing for vibrant designs and improved functionality. Furthermore, the rise of e-commerce has amplified the demand for paper packaging solutions, as businesses seek to provide safe and appealing products to consumers.
Plastic:
Plastic substrates are a critical segment within the packaging printer market, offering flexibility, durability, and moisture resistance. This category includes various formats, such as flexible pouches, shrink sleeves, and rigid containers, which are widely used across multiple industries. The advantages of plastic packaging, including lightweight properties and the ability to create airtight seals, make it a popular choice for food and beverage products. However, increasing scrutiny surrounding plastic waste and environmental concerns is driving the search for sustainable alternatives, prompting innovations in biodegradable and recyclable plastic packaging solutions. As consumer preferences shift towards eco-friendliness, the plastic substrate segment is likely to evolve, focusing on sustainable practices and materials.
Metal:
Metal substrates, particularly aluminum and tin, are crucial for packaging applications requiring increased durability and protection from external factors. This segment is predominantly used for beverage cans, food containers, and aerosol products. Metal packaging offers several advantages, including excellent barrier properties, which help to preserve product freshness and flavor. Additionally, the ability to create intricate designs and vibrant graphics on metal surfaces enhances brand visibility and consumer appeal. As the trend towards sustainable packaging continues to gain momentum, the metal substrate segment is benefiting from the recyclability of metal materials, encouraging brands to adopt eco-friendly practices while maintaining product integrity.
Glass:
Glass is a premium substrate in the packaging printer market, known for its aesthetics and superior barrier properties. This segment is particularly prevalent in the beverage and cosmetics industries, where product presentation and preservation are paramount. Glass packaging is often associated with quality and luxury, making it a preferred choice for high-end products. The ability to achieve high-quality printing on glass surfaces allows brands to create visually appealing packaging that resonates with consumers. However, the higher cost and weight of glass compared to other substrates can pose challenges in terms of logistics and production. Despite these factors, the demand for glass packaging is expected to remain strong, driven by consumer preferences for premium and sustainable options.

By Region
The packaging printer market exhibits significant regional diversity, with each area contributing uniquely to the overall growth and trends observed globally. In North America, the market is anticipated to maintain a robust growth trajectory due to the mature packaging industry and high consumer demand for sustainable packaging solutions. The US is a major market, accounting for a substantial share of the region's demand, driven by innovations in technology and a growing emphasis on eco-friendly materials. The North American market is projected to grow at a CAGR of approximately 4.5% through 2035, reflecting the ongoing shifts in consumer preferences and regulatory pressures for sustainable practices. Additionally, the e-commerce boom in the region is expected to further stimulate demand for efficient and visually appealing packaging solutions.
In contrast, the Asia Pacific region is emerging as a significant player in the packaging printer market, driven by rapid industrialization and a booming consumer base. Countries such as China and India are witnessing a surge in packaged goods consumption, driven by urbanization and changing lifestyles. The demand for flexible packaging and labels is particularly strong, as manufacturers adapt their offerings to meet the preferences of a diverse and growing population. The Asia Pacific market is expected to exhibit the highest growth rate, with a CAGR of around 6.0% from 2025 to 2035, as businesses increasingly turn to digital and sustainable printing technologies to cater to local demands while addressing environmental concerns. This region's focus on innovation and efficiency will further enhance its competitive edge in the global packaging printer market.
